Instagram has decided to roll back its most recent changes to the app following stern criticism from the public and the Kardashian’s no less.

IG head Adam Mosseri revealed the news in an interview with Platformer said Instagram will phase out a test that turned users’ home feeds into a TikTok-like full-screen experience which prioritised its reels video feature and algorithm based recommended posts.

“I am glad we took a risk — if we are not failing every once in a while, we are not thinking big enough or bold enough,” Mosseri was quoted as saying.

“But we definitely need to take a big step back and regroup. When we have learned a lot, then we come back with some sort of new idea or iteration. So we are going to work through that,” he added.

The course correcting comes after Television stars Jenner and Kardashian shared a post to their Instagram stories saying “make Instagram great again”.

“Stop trying to be TikTok. I just want to see cute photos of my friends,” the post said. 

Mosseri however made clear that Instagram’s will continue to increasingly cater to video as they seek to wrestle back some control of the social media pie.
